Not very keen on aftermarket bits on modern stuff.I have instructed in & driven a lot of E9X M3's and never found an aftermarket setup that works as well as the stock ZCP on track.They usually run out of travel when being driven at the limit and usually react really poorly to curb hopping which is often the fast way around a lot of tracks.Yes it can be sorted by fine tuning with settings & spring rates but really who has the time to do that?I sure do not!
